How we started:

Founded in 2013 by Dwayne D’Souza, HeliosX was built on a simple but powerful idea: healthcare should be easier to access, faster to receive, and centred around the individual. From day one, we’ve grown without external funding; scaling profitably through technology, disciplined execution, and deep medical expertise. What started as a challenger idea has become one of the most significant healthcare platforms operating globally today.

Where we are now:

We’ve earned the trust of millions of people worldwide through category-leading products and well-known brands, including MedExpress, Dermatica, ZipHealth, RocketRX, and Levity. A key driver of our success is vertical integration; we operate our own manufacturing and proprietary products, led by in-house medical teams, researchers, and pharmacists at the top of their fields.

In 2025, HeliosX treated more than 1.7 million patients globally and reached £781m in revenue, representing +337% year-on-year growth and cementing our position as the clear market leader in the UK. That growth translates into real-world outcomes: our weight-loss treatments helped patients lose 8.5 million kilograms of excess weight in 2025 alone, contributing to an estimated 1,300 fewer cardiac events. This is growth with measurable, life-changing impact at scale.

Today, we operate across four international markets, with successful launches in Germany and Canada and continued expansion in the US. We were also recently recognised in the Sunday Times Top 100 fastest-growing tech companies, further validation of both our momentum and our ambition.

About the Role:

Are you detail-oriented, organised, and passionate about delivering safe, accurate pharmaceutical care? HeliosX is looking for a dedicated Dispensing Assistant to support our growing online pharmacy operations. This is an exciting opportunity to play a key role in ensuring patients receive their medications safely, efficiently, and in full compliance with regulatory standards.

This is a full-time, permanent role, based on site in our Leamington Spa warehouse. Shifts will be on 4 days on & 4 days off schedule, between the hours of 10am-10pm.


What you’ll be doing:

As a key member of our pharmacy operations team, you’ll play a hands-on role in dispensing medications across a range of our services – from GLP-1 weight loss treatments to dermatology, men’s health, and more – supporting each patient’s journey with care and accuracy. Working closely with our pharmacists and packing team, you’ll help ensure medications are processed with precision and dispatched rapidly – meeting our customer promise to patients of safe, high-quality care, delivered in record time. Your day-to-day responsibilities would include:

  • Accurately selecting and labelling pharmaceutical products according to prescriptions and SOPs
  • Printing medication labels and GP letters
  • Safely dispatching medications to patients
  • Maintaining accurate and compliant Patient Medication Records (PMRs)
  • Identifying and flagging any medicine-related issues to the Pharmacist
  • Handling stock control, storage, and expiry checks
  • Processing returns and managing stock logs
  • Organising batch sheets with expiry dates in mind
  • Ensuring GP letters are sent out and following up with patients

What you’ll bring:

  • NVQ Level 2 (or equivalent) in Dispensing Assistant training, accredited and completed under a Responsible Pharmacist or ACT
  • An eye for detail and strong organisational skills
  • Confidence using IT systems
  • Comfortable working in a high-volume, fast-paced environment
  • Previous pharmacy or warehouse experience is a bonus – but not essential
